Ran Posted January 11, 2012 Share Posted January 11, 2012 My personal inclination is that stuff from unpublished writing should be used for historical or thematic details, not for plot stuff. That's my view. Especially given the fact that Martin has been known to change chapters, sometimes quite significantly, so details about what happens to characters in the present narrative may be inaccurate by the time he reads it at a convention next year, much less by the time it's published.
